Mary HOWLETT was born February 1664 in Ipswich, Massachusetts Bay Colony

Mary HOWLETT was the child of Thomas HOWLETT   and   Lydia PEABODY and the grandchild of: (paternal)  Thomas HOWLETT and Alice FRENCH (maternal)  Francis PEABODY and Lydia PERKINS

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Mary  married  Thomas HAZEN 1 January 1683 in Rowley, Massachusetts Bay Colony .  The couple had (at least) 2 children.
Thomas HAZEN  was born 29 January 1657 in Rowley, Massachusetts, USA.  Thomas died 12 April 1735 in Norwich, Connecticut, USA (Norwichtown) (Yantic) (Greeneville) (Occum) (Taftville).  Thomas was the child of Edward HAZEN and Hannah GRANT.

Mary HOWLETT died 24 October 1727 in Norwich, Crown Colony of Connecticut .

Did You Know?The name 'Massachusetts' originates with native Americans in the Massachusetts Bay area (from the language of the Algonquian nation). The name translates roughly as 'at or about the great hill.' (statesymbolsusa.org)

1620 - 1627 - Plymouth Colony, New England
1628 - 1686 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1686 - 1689 - Dominion of New England
1689 - 1692 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1692 - 1775 - Province of Massachusetts Bay
1776 - 1788 - Crown Colony of Massachusetts Bay
February 6, 1788 - Massachusetts becomes 6th U.S. state
